Subscriber老师,您好,我在仿真三五族波导时,将波导端面倾斜,计算斜端面的透射率与反射率,但是仿真结果发现,随着倾斜角度的增加,透射率单调递减,反射率单调递增,按理来说,7-10°透射率应该是很大的。我的波长是1.55um,边界条件都是PML,光源是mode source,波导宽度2um,仿真区域宽度20um,高度20um,长度15um
November 26, 2021 at 5:09 pmGuilin Sun
Ansys Employee“按理来说,7-10°透射率应该是很大的”是很大还是peak?单调下降比较合理吧。 能检查的地方是: 1:确保模式光源没有被截断 2:查看透射率监视器近场,看看边缘上场是否很小?再看看远场发散角多大,是不是仿真区不够宽?这种单反射面的仿真一般不会有什么问题。你也可以用宽谱看看是否有谐振?如果有的话就是PML反射了,需要修改调整: Ansys Insight: 修改PML哪些参数可以有效抑制FDTD发散 Ansys Insight: FDTD算法中pml的类型和选择 Ansys Insight: 如何放置PML,到底应该离开物体多远才合适? 如果没有特意调整仿真时间,应该没有问题,除非你将仿真时间设置太短了。Viewing 1 reply thread- The topic ‘仿真波导斜端面的反射率’ is closed to new replies.
